I recently purchased a 99 GSX shell that I am trying to get back on the road. The shell did not have a wire harness so I purchased one from OHM.
Here are the details:
Cruise Control has been removed
The car starts with the clutch switch plugged in while the clutch pedal is not pushed.
A wire has been run from the black/red wire from the clutch safety switch to pin 91 on the ECU.
ECM link is not seeing the clutch switch.

Is it possible to hook the other wire going to the switch to a power source? I do not want to damage the ECU by testing it out.

Thanks for the help. I followed the instructions on ecmtuning and I wired it before on a previous car so I am pretty familiar with it. I will ground the other wire and see if it shows.
 
Someone took the clutch pedal out and drilled holes where the clutch switch and the cruise control switch are so they were never engaging. After removing the switch twice to make sure it was working correctly I finally spotted it after I re-installed it the last time.
